Professional
    

Persons in professional employment and primary career interest are in Human Resources. Faculty members or program administrators with responsibilities related to HR. Full time consultants, HR service providers or labor attorney’s with three (3) years experience in the HR field. Recent college graduates pursuing a position in HR and HR Professionals actively seeking employment will be granted membership for one year or until employment is found. Professional Membership is for those who show bona fide interest in the HR field and show commitment to strengthening the chapter.
 

Honorary
    

Honorary Members. An individual who has retired from the profession and has made outstanding contributions in the field of Human Resource Management and has been with an SHRM affiliated chapter for at least ten (10) years will be eligible for selection to this category. Potential Honorary Members will be brought before the Board for approval by the Membership Chairperson. The HRMAG Board waives payment of dues for Honorary Members and Honorary Members have no voting privileges. This designation is a lifetime designation.
